Composite doors can be made of a variety materials. The exterior portion is usually composed of Glass Reinforced Plastic (GRP) fused to an internal frame made from uPVC and then layered with timber to increase strength and rigidity.
Durability
Composite doors are a favorite among homeowners because of their durability and low-maintenance feel. However, they can have issues just like any other door. Fortunately, these problems are usually simple to solve without the need for expert assistance.
The combination of materials that make up a composite door makes them extremely durable with uPVC and GRP giving strength and stability to the frame while also resisting warping and weathering. The outer skin can be designed to resemble real woodgrain or a sleek and modern finish. The insulation properties of these materials help to keep energy costs low.
Installing your composite door by professional installers will protect it from the elements, and keep it looking great. As with any door, it is important to maintain regular cleaning and inspections in order to reduce the chance of damage.
Cleaning the composite door is best done with a soft sponge or cloth and warm, soapy tap water. Cleaners that are abrasive can damage the surface. It's also important to check for signs of a problem, and ensure that the locking mechanisms are working properly.
Tea staining is a common issue with composite doors and is caused by exposure to direct sunlight, or fluctuations in humidity or temperature. It is most often observed in coastal areas and can be avoided by regularly cleaning the stainless steel components of the door and making sure they are tightly secured.
Another common problem is a lock that sticks, which occurs when the internal mechanisms of the lock get worn or dirty, preventing it from turning in the proper manner. This can be solved by lubricating and lubricating the mechanism silicone-based lubricant, or grease, every six months.

With a little patience and effort A new glass can be inserted into the composite door in the event that the glass has been misted or cracked. The replacement procedure is easy and involves removing the old glass unit by using the palette knife to remove the cassette from the frame and then sliding the new glass into place. The glass is then secured with a set steel clips for glass retention. You should choose high-quality panels since they are exposed to the elements every day. It is essential to replace damaged glass quickly to prevent water from entering your door and damaging its locking mechanisms.
